Nvidia's Growing Dominance in Supercomputers Threatens Intel and AMD.

TL;DR Summary
Nvidia has collaborated with the University of Bristol to build a new supercomputer called Isambard 3, which is based entirely on its Grace CPU chips and has none of Nvidia's GPUs. The system will be used for climate science and drug discovery research, among other things. Nvidia's new CPU chip called Grace competes with Intel and AMD in the market. The Isambard 3 is six times more efficient than the university's previous system, Isambard 2.
